    Tyson was last Undisputed champion

    According to the BBC Tyson was the last Undisputed champion! Even if they mean last American they are wrong, what a bunch of fools to do no research or to just misprint this article but its a sign of how low boxing has slipped from the mainstream.
    .............................
    "American Mike Tyson was the last undisputed heavyweight world champion in 1989-1990, while Briton Lennox Lewis was recognised by the WBA, WBC and IBF as world champion in 1999-2000."

              WBO belt doesnt even come in the equation, if we start counting that we might as well take notice of this IBA belt Toney always calls himself champion because of or the WBF that called Audley Harrison champion.
              WBO only became apparantly legit because Wlad held it yet nobody seriously called him world champion for holding it, but today when none of the major belt holders are considered real champions the WBO might not seem so lowly. That BBC article is pure nonsense, Tyson isnt even the last American, there was Douglas, Holyfield, Bowe then Lewis.
